Does Smoking Affect Teeth Whitening? Here’s What You Need To Know

Smoking has long been linked to various health issues, but one of its most visible effects is on oral health. If you’re a smoker considering teeth whitening, you might be wondering whether the treatment will work and how long the results will last. While whitening can help remove stains, smoking can quickly reverse the effects, making it essential to understand how to care for your teeth post-treatment.

How Smoking Affects Your Teeth

Cigarettes contain nicotine and tar, two primary substances responsible for staining teeth. Tar is naturally dark, and nicotine, when combined with oxygen, turns yellow, leaving noticeable stains. These substances seep into the tiny pores of your enamel, causing deep discoloration over time. As a result, smokers often experience yellow or brown stains that are much harder to remove than typical food or drink stains.

Can Teeth Whitening Help Smokers?

Yes, professional teeth whitening can remove smoking stains, but the effectiveness depends on the severity of discoloration. Surface stains from recent smoking can often be lifted with professional whitening treatments, ...

Why Smoking Makes Whitening Results Fade Faster

Even after whitening treatments, continued smoking can quickly lead to new stains. The chemicals in cigarettes weaken enamel over time, making teeth more susceptible to discoloration. In some cases, heavy smokers notice their teeth turning yellow again within just a few months after whitening. This means that for long-lasting results, it’s important to take preventive measures.

Tips to Maintain White Teeth as a Smoker

If quitting smoking is not an immediate option, there are steps you can take to help maintain your teeth whitening results:

1. Reduce Smoking or Switch to Alternatives

Cutting down on smoking can significantly slow down the staining process. Some smokers switch to vaping, which may reduce but not completely eliminate staining.

2. Brush and Floss Regularly

Brushing twice a day with a whitening toothpaste and flossing daily can help remove plaque and reduce the buildup of stains. Using an electric toothbrush can also provide a more thorough cleaning.

3. Rinse After Smoking

Rinsing your mouth with water or mouthwash immediately after smoking can help wash away some of the staining compounds before they settle on your teeth.

4. Schedule Regular Dental Cleanings
